Conditioning Your Leather Pouffe
One of the most important steps in caring for a leather pouffe is conditioning it regularly. Leather conditioner helps to replenish the natural oils in the leather, keeping it soft, supple, and moisturised. To condition your leather pouffe, start by cleaning it with a soft cloth to remove any dust or debris. Apply a small amount of leather conditioner to a clean, soft cloth and gently massage it into the leather in circular motions. Allow the conditioner to penetrate the leather and then buff it with another clean cloth. Conditioning your leather pouffe every 3-6 months will help maintain its quality and prevent drying and cracking.

Protecting Your Leather Pouffe
In addition to conditioning, protecting your leather pouffe is crucial to safeguarding it against spills, stains, and scratches. To protect your leather pouffe, consider applying a leather protectant or water repellent spray. These products create a barrier on the leather surface, making it easier to clean spills and preventing stains from setting in. Always test the protectant on a small, inconspicuous area of the leather pouffe before applying it to the entire surface to avoid any potential discolouration or damage.

Cleaning and Maintenance
Regular cleaning and maintenance are essential to preserve the beauty of your leather pouffe. To clean your leather pouffe, use a soft, damp cloth to gently wipe away any dirt or spills.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these can damage the leather. If your leather pouffe sustains a spill, blot it immediately with a clean, dry cloth to absorb the liquid. Do not rub the spill, as this can spread it further and damage the leather. For stubborn stains, consult a professional leather cleaner to ensure the proper removal without harming the leather.

Storage and Usage Tips
When not in use, store your leather pouffe in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to prevent fading and discolouration. Avoid placing heavy objects on the pouffe, as this can cause deformities or creases in the leather. Additionally, rotate and fluff your leather pouffe regularly to prevent uneven wear and maintain its shape.
